Output 3aa7ac498c12256b7c5565e351aaea33e58ba73bf1e064cce09a49de05439cc6:18

value
20527050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86eb926155aaa189af7c3e329414de4957f56cd OP_EQUAL
address
MWYkTBwr4UXbHo7LKX1MJtAUU4owVzHuvY
transaction
3aa7ac498c12256b7c5565e351aaea33e58ba73bf1e064cce09a49de05439cc6
spent
true